1  BEGINNING BLACKSMITHING
Sept 11 and 12 
Instructor: Gary Jameson and John Simmons

This class provides all participants with the skills & knowledge to comfortably enter the world of blacksmithing on the right foot. Students will  gain a working understanding of the tools and equipment, and they will be introduced to the shaping of hot iron through a set of basic  exercises. Instructors will then present projects involving fundamental processes of bending, twisting, fullering, hot punching, and hot cutting.  By the second day, everyone will be forging a unique campfire cooking fork. No previous experience is required, and those with some  experience but no formal training should seriously consider this class.

3   BEGINNING SHEET METALWORK
September 18 and 19
Instructor: Dave Kervin

Through the creation of a choice of various traditional vessels such as a cup, breadpan, and coffeepot, participants will learn the basic processes of Sheet metal work  including pattern development. The project will be done by hand forming as well as the use of bar folders and hand crank forming jennies. Certain parts will be soldered  with copper soldering irons. No previous sheet metal experience is required. All tools and material will be provided. Enrollment will be limited to five students.

“When Love is deep much can be accomplished.” Dr. Shinichi Suzuki

 

Violin Instruction offered by Certified Suzuki Instructors

 

The Suzuki method helps students develop in many ways, including listening and motor skills, use of right and left-brain, self-esteem, prose, and love of music. Parents are an integral part of the Suzuki method and are expected to attend lessons and become the teacher at home. Parents and students are encouraged to attend a class session prior to enrollment. The Suzuki School of Music’s office is located at the Sun Foundation Center in rural Washburn. Violin, viola, and piano instruction takes place at the The Universalist Unitarian Church, 3000 W. Richwood Blvd., Peoria. Instruction begins in late August and meets until May. Summer school classes are offered and need to be scheduled with an instructor.
